Admission Pathways EU Diplomas and Degrees

Securing a diploma or degree from an educational institution within the European Union presents students with a broad range of opportunities. There are several distinct routes available for aspiring individuals, each designed to different academic backgrounds and goals.

A common route is to apply directly after concluding secondary education. Individuals who excel academically are often eligible for direct entry into undergraduate programs.

Alternatively, future students may choose to pursue a preliminary qualification. For instance, completing a preparatory year program can provide the necessary skills for success in a chosen field of study.

Moreover, some EU universities present programs specifically designed for non-EU citizens. These programs may include additional language training to assist a smooth transition into university life.

When exploring routes into EU diplomas and degrees, it is crucial for students to thoroughly research the requirements of website their chosen programs. Grasping these expectations can enhance the chances of a successful application and a rewarding academic journey.
